Welcome to Upper Shelton

Upper Shelton is a small village located in the county of Bedfordshire, England. The village is situated approximately 5 miles south of Bedford and is surrounded by beautiful countryside. The village has a population of around 200 people and is known for its peaceful and tranquil atmosphere.

The village of Upper Shelton has a rich history dating back to the 11th century. The village was mentioned in the Domesday Book and was originally owned by the Bishop of Lincoln. Over the years, the village has been home to many notable figures, including the poet John Clare, who lived in the village for a short time in the 19th century. Today, the village is a popular destination for tourists who come to enjoy the beautiful countryside and explore the local history.

Despite its small size, Upper Shelton has a strong sense of community. The village has a number of local amenities, including a village hall, a pub, and a church. The village also has a primary school, which serves the local community. The village is surrounded by beautiful countryside, which is perfect for walking, cycling, and horse riding. Overall, Upper Shelton is a charming village with a rich history and a strong sense of community.

Aspley Woods
Over 475 Hectares Of Woodland. A Great Place To Walk Your Dog Off Lead. Plenty Of Space For Dogs To Run And Explore...And For Owners Too.Woods Are Used By Mountain Bikers And Also Horse Riding So Be Aware, Although Paths Are Marked For What Purposes. Recently Large Areas Of The Wood Have Been Used For Logging. Beautiful When Dry And Very Muddy When Wet.Lots Of Free Parking. Woburn Abbey Is Nearby. Easily Accessible From Milton Keynes.Please Note: The Authorities That Preside Over Aspley Woods Have Now Put Up Signs Saying Dogs Must Be On-Lead In All Parts Of The Woods. Barton Hills Nature Reserve
The Barton Hills Nature Reserve Is In The Heart Of The Chilterns. The Valleys And Hills That Make Up This Beautiful Nature Reserve Make It Well Worth A Visit. This 2-Mile Route Is Located Near Barton-Le-Clay.
MK45 4LA
9.94 miles

Barton Hills Is Immediately South Of The B655 Between The Town Of Barton-Le-Clay And The Village Of Hexton.
Barton Hills Nature Reserve
Amazing Hills And Valleys Make This Place A Worth While Visit. Park For Free On Church Lane And Walk Up The Lane. There Are Several Pathways To Choose From. You Can See The Massive Peak From Here And I Took This Path Along The Field To The Reserve. Its High Up With Steep Paths And Steps. You Will Need To Be Reasonably Fit. But The Views Over The Valley Are Worth It. It's Like A Mini Peak District. There Is A Wood And Stream At The Bottom With Flatter Paths. I Enjoyed The Slim Paths Running Around The Hills. Wild Ponies Roam. If You Enjoy A Challenge, Try It.

Bancroft Park
This Is A Nice 1 Hour Walk, Plenty Of Friendly Dogs And Owners Allow Socializing. There Is A Roman Villa To Look Around, The Gravel Path Leads Around A Stream And Meadow Area. At The Bradwell End You Can Walk Up To The Concrete Cows, Although If Your Dog(S) Aren't Used To Being Off Leash Then Put Them On The Lead At That Point Due To A Busy Dual Carriageway (Monks Way). If You Continued Under Monks Way, You Can Follow The Redway To Bradwell Abbey, A Norman Abbey With A Chapel Still Standing. Back Toward Bancroft There Is A Small Wooded Area Following The Railway Back Into The Park. Squirrels, Rabbits, Jays, Woodpeckers And Other Birds Can Be Seen/Heard.
